** The Mercedes-Benz repair market serving Hubbell, Michigan, is characterized by a reliance on a small number of highly skilled independent shops rather than dealerships. The nearest Mercedes-Benz dealership is located over 200 miles away in Green Bay, Wisconsin, making it impractical for most service needs. The local market in the Keweenaw Peninsula (Houghton/Hancock area) is limited but features a few exceptional independent garages with strong reputations for working on European imports. These shops survive and thrive based on word-of-mouth and a proven track record, as they are the only realistic option for owners. Competition is not intense in terms of volume, but it is fierce in terms of quality and reputation; only the most competent shops remain in business. In Marquette, the market is slightly more developed, with at least one shop (Lakeshore Import Auto) that explicitly markets itself as a German auto specialist. Pricing in this region is generally lower than dealership rates but is consistent with specialized independent shop labor rates, typically ranging from **$120 - $150 per hour**. The overall quality of service available is surprisingly high, given the rural location, due to the technical demands of the vehicle owners in the area (often affiliated with Michigan Technological University or the local medical community). Owners should expect to pay a premium for parts, given the logistics of shipping to the Upper Peninsula.
